Jan Prušinovský (Czech pronunciation: [jan pruʃinovskiː]) (born 3rd July 1979 in Hořovice) is a Czech director and screenwriter. In 2013, he was nominated for Czech Lion award as Best Director for Okresní přebor - Poslední zápas Pepika Hnátka and the film itself was nominated as the Czech Best Film.
